DD-Payne is ready to extract quite a few stellar labels simultaneously from a spectrum inside of a physics-demanding method. The key functions of DD-Payne include several facets. Initially, it could contend with higher-dimensional (>twenty) spectra modeling by means of a versatile neural community algorithm. The design can thoroughly predict not only the spectral flux, but also the spectral gradient, by imposing the regularization of differential spectra from stellar atmospheric products within the education course of action. 2nd, it fits the total spectrum to create maximal use on the spectral characteristics. This is important for the two bettering the robustness with the fitting and breaking apart the degeneracy between various labels of the low-resolution spectra.

Now, let's delve a little further into why knowledge stellar abundance is just not pretty much cataloging aspects. It informs us with regard to the nucleosynthesis processes that happen in just stars. **Nucleosynthesis** is the process by which stars develop new aspects as a result of nuclear fusion. Around a star's life time, lighter things Mix beneath huge tension and temperatures to kind heavier things. For example:- Within the Main of a star, hydrogen atoms fuse to type helium in a very approach often known as the proton-proton chain.
